Program: Acquired Brain Injury Support Services - Community and Day programs

Organization: PACE Independent Living
Description of Services: Offers short and long term community-based support services to adults 18 years of age and over, living with the effects of an acquired brain injury (ABI) * work with individuals to support their lives in the community

Provides: 
  1. Community Program
  2. ABI Day programs
  3. Supportive Housing

Fees: Programs are free
Eligibility - Population(s) Served: Adults 18 years of age and over with a mild/moderate acquired brain injury * be able to work on short and/or long-term goals and to make a commitment to the program * not present a risk of harm to themselves or others * be able to interact safely when out in the community
Application: An application to PACE for services can be made through the Toronto Acquired Brain Injury Network.
